Output 3c3df821edb3061a359bdc9b8db99a8f1b78e0aa32f5abfb9167686c07b68c09:52

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 208cbc598bd33e3f9cab078fcefed7a6e896c4116808440c1504a433444f13a9
address
bc1pyzxtckvt6vlrl89tq78ualkh5m5fd3q3dqyygrq4qjjrx3z0zw5s33wcyg
transaction
3c3df821edb3061a359bdc9b8db99a8f1b78e0aa32f5abfb9167686c07b68c09
spent
true